#6495BC Hex color

#6495BC

The hexadecimal color code #6495BC corresponds to the code RGB( 100, 149, 188 ). It's a shade of Blue. This color is a combination of red (at 0,39 level), green (at 0,58 level) and blue (at 0,74 level). Its brightness is 56% and its saturation is 39%. It is composed of red at 22%, green at 34% and blue at 43%.
